Sports Clubs in Germany industry analysis

Revenue development in the sports club sector has been subject to some fluctuations over the past five years. Until 2019, growth impetus came from the positive development of turnover in professional football. However, the slight reduction in the total number of sports clubs, which could not be avoided despite the population's increased awareness of sport and health, had an inhibiting effect on the industry. In addition, a significant decline in industry turnover and profits was recorded in 2020 as a result of the coronavirus crisis. Sales subsequently increased again, resulting in average annual sales growth of 7.4% for the period from 2020 to 2025. For the current year, Alfabank-Adres expects sales growth of 3% to €7.6 billion.The staging of professional sports competitions and amateur sports have returned to normal following the restrictions imposed by the coronavirus pandemic. Overall, 2025 will have a predominantly positive impact on the industry. Both increasing sports and health awareness are likely to help sports clubs to attract more members again, although fitness centres and self-organised sports will continue to pose strong competition. Professional clubs generate an important part of their revenue from ticket sales or other matchday income. Both the increase in net monthly household income and consumer spending on leisure activities, culture and entertainment are likely to have a positive impact on this. < />For the period from 2025 to 2030, Alfabank-Adres expects average annual industry growth of 2.7%. This means that turnover is expected to reach 8.7 billion euros in 2030. The positive development of professionally managed sports clubs in particular is likely to ensure growth. Increasing professionalisation is also contributing to sales growth and the increase in the number of companies. Nevertheless, Alfabank-Adres anticipates that the number of sports clubs will continue to decline overall until 2030. Small clubs in rural regions are likely to be the most affected by the closures.

Trends and Insights

  • In recent years, the number of sports clubs in Germany has been on a downward trend. Clubs in rural areas in particular have had increasing problems finding members and volunteers.
  • Club sport in Germany is dominated by football. Professional clubs alone account for around half of the industry's turnover.
  • The membership and visitor potential increases with the population of the respective region. The members and spectators mainly come from the immediate geographical vicinity of the sports clubs.
  • Attending a sporting event can easily be replaced by other leisure activities. However, sports clubs often benefit from loyal fans who regularly attend the sporting events on offer.

Trends and Insights

Despite increasing popularity, e-sports are only represented in sports clubs to a limited extent

  • Despite its enormous popularity and strong growth, e-sports is not yet officially recognised as a sport in Germany and is therefore not considered a non-profit organisation, which would result in tax relief, among other things.

Trends and Insights

Professional football dominates the sports landscape

  • The three highest leagues in football are professional leagues whose sports clubs employ players on a full-time basis. These clubs are responsible for over half of total industry revenue, with the majority being generated by clubs in the top division.

Industry definition

Clubs that provide their members with sporting activities are active in this sector. These can be professional, semi-professional or amateur clubs. Industry activities do not include the operation of sports facilities or the organisation of sporting events.
